I Need Water
Scorching hot summer’s day
Devastation struck on our holiday.
Water, water running out
No more water left about.
Where is water?
What to do?
Stressing, thirsty, hungry too.
Need a shower!
Need a drink!
But there is no time to think.
Running, running to the store
“No more water” written on the door.
I need water, but there’s none,
Definitely not having fun.
Feeling dirty!
Feeling sick!
Needing something so basic.
Water, water I need you
Then I’ll be as good as new.
Water, water always there,
Once it’s gone we’re made aware
Wasting water is not right
Now it’s gone I’ve seen the light.
I need water to survive
I’m lucky to be alive!
poem
by
Salvatore Mazzeo
